Full Guide

Add WMV video files

Launch Leawo Video Converter, click "Add Video" icon to input WMV files.

Choose output video format

Double click WMV file name in this WMV to FLV converter to have a preview, select FLV as the target output format from "Profile" menu.

Make some edit

Click "Edit" icon to enter more settings.

  • Trim video by changing the time points or dragging the triangles on the slide to get a duration.
  • Crop video by dragging the video frame or selecting from "Letter Box" for the proper dimension.
  • Drag the slides to adjust video effect.
  • Add an image or text over the video as watermark.

Start WMV to FLV Conversion

Click the big green button to start the WMV to FLV conversion.

Extended Knowledge

WMV, short for Windows Media Video, is a compressed video compression format for several proprietary codecs developed by Microsoft. The original video format, known as WMV, was originally designed for Internet streaming applications, as a competitor to RealVideo. The other formats, such as WMV Screen and WMV Image, are cater for specialized content.
FLV, short for Flash video, is a video format played in Adobe Flash Player. If you download a video from YouTube, Google Video, Yahoo Video, DailyMotion etc, it is most likely a Flash video with the file extension .flv. With the wide availability of Adobe Flash Player in most common web browsers, Flash video has become the most popular format for online video delivery!
